Buyers Guide

High-end
Price: $800,000-$1.25M
Specs: 4-6 BR, 2.5-4.5 BA
Colonials, farm ranches, contemporaries, new construction, homeowner associations
Trade-up
Price: $560,000-$790,000
Specs: 3-5 BR, 2-3 BA
Colonials, ranches, farm ranches, splits, high-ranches
Starter
Price: $419,000-$550,000
Specs: 3-4 BR, 1-2 BA
Ranches, capes, splits, high-ranches
Source: Mario Urrutia, Weichert Realtors
Community Profile
To those who don't live there, Commack is home to a healthy mix of small businesses (look in the strip malls) and big box stores (the community has not one but two Target stores, and a Wal-Mart.) But behind the shield foliage lie dozens of small, suburban enclaves.
"People have their own little serenity away from it all," says Jerry Tranes, a broker for Coldwell Banker Residential.
It's the closeness between businesses and cul- de-sacs that make Commack a great place to live, Tranes says. Also, school officials can brag about their impressive student body.
About 97 percent of students plan to attend either a two- or four- year college.
